### Step 2: Point the fuel report at the new warehouse

Quick one for the sync: the Haulmark fleet fuel-usage report now reads from the Grindelvale warehouse instead of the old nightly dump. Flip the reader over, re-run last week's numbers, and eyeball the totals against the Tarnbury dashboard — they should match within a liter or two. The new reader expects the following settings.

settings of tawig-faweg:
quenath:
  pin: 6201
  metrics_host: metrics.quenath.lumiclabs.internal
  tenant: lamdor
  seal: seal_3fcf7067

**Q: How does Fanlock handle notification fan-out backpressure?**

Fanlock shards subscriber lists and applies per-shard token buckets. When queue depth exceeds threshold, delivery degrades to batched mode; no events are dropped. Audit hooks log every throttle decision. Recovery of the backpressure admin console requires the on-call passphrase, rotated quarterly by the Relmont platform team. The current passphrase is recorded below.

strongbox words: raldor-eliir-lamael

## Deployment

The Chronotag reader service ingests RFID pings from the timing mats at each marathon checkpoint and forwards normalized splits to the results pipeline. Deploys happen only between race windows — never push while a mat is live, since the reader buffers in memory and a restart drops unflushed splits. On-call should roll one node at a time and confirm mat heartbeats before continuing. After a rollout, check the health endpoint and compare counts against the raw feed. The production deployment runs with the following configuration.

settings of yajop-kaweg:
zorael:
  log_level: error
  metrics_host: metrics.zorael.qorvellabs.internal
  pin: 7019
  pool_size: 8

TICKET-4182: Split user module out of Corvane monolith. Auth, profile, and session code move to the new userd service. Keep the legacy shim in place until Q3; routes proxy through it. Do not touch billing hooks — they still read user state directly and break silently. Migration scripts are in /ops/split. Verify against the staging build token noted below.

pipeline stamp: htk31_3c6b63a1fd55b8745625d3b6ce9c5fc